A voice agent that attaches to a live call and speaks with the caller.
操作
Attaches an agent to a live phone call and speaks with the caller. Audio streams directly to a real-time speech model, which allows the caller to interrupt the agent mid-speech. Configure the model, persona, prompt, tools, context grounding indexes, and escalations directly on the node.
Both call directions use the same three-step shape:
| 方向 | Node sequence |
|---|---|
| Inbound | Incoming Call → Voice agent → End Call |
| 呼出电话 | Create Outgoing Call → Voice agent → End Call |
The node is labeled Voice agent in the Agent category of the node palette.
配置参考
| 字段 | 描述 |
|---|---|
| 模型 | The real-time speech model. |
| 角色 | The voice for the selected model. |
| 系统提示 | The agent's role, its standing instructions, and how it should close the conversation. |
| 温度 | Response creativity from 0 to 1. |
| Maximum tokens | Maximum token for a conversation. |
| Call context | The call this agent attaches to. Bind it to an upstream callContext — for example, $vars.createOutgoingCall1.output.callContext. |
输出变量
You may optionally configure structured output variables in the Outputs section of the properties panel. They are useful for setting goal-oriented or routing variables to use in downstream nodes within the Flow.
Each output variable you declare becomes a field on the agent's output object, referenced as $vars.<agentName>.output.<name>. Give each one a name and a type, then instruct the agent in the variable's description field how to populate it. Output generation is driven by a combination of the agent's system prompt and the output variable descriptions.
The agent populates them when it ends its voice session.
The two most common uses are call summaries and handoffs. For a summary, declare an output such as call_summary and use its description to tell the agent to summarize the call. The agent writes it when it ends its session, and downstream nodes read it as $vars.voiceAgent1.output.call_summary.
工具
将工具连接到工具句柄,为智能体提供在推理时可以调用的功能。智能体在其循环中决定是否以及何时调用每个已连接的工具。每个工具都带有描述,告诉智能体该工具的用途,因此请在工具公开时编写清晰的描述。
While designing tools for voice agents:
- The caller waits through every tool call, so keep each tool's job small and fast.
- Tools the agent calls in the same round return together — the slowest one sets how long the caller hears silence.
- After a timeout the agent may report failure and try again, so make tools idempotent. A tool call that has not returned in 180 seconds will time out.

Built-in voice tools
Every voice agent has access to two built-in tools. These are included but not shown in the Flow canvas:
- Dual-Tone Multi-Frequency (DTMF) tool: used to press digits on phone key pad, which can be used to navigate external phone trees
- End session: used to exit the conversation without ending the call. Useful for voice agent handoffs.
工具防护机制
Tool-level guardrails are available on the tools connected to the Voice agent node. You can filter or block on a tool's input parameters. Configure the guardrail on the tool attached to the Voice agent's Tools handle. See tool guardrails.
Handoffs
Ending a voice session is not the same as ending the call. When an agent ends its session it exits the call but leaves the line open: the agent populates its output variables, and the Flow moves to the next node. Only the End call node and the caller can hang up the call.
That is what makes handoffs possible. Chain Voice agent nodes and bind them all to the same Call context. Each agent ends its own session when it is done, and only the last path reaches End call, so the caller stays on the line throughout.
A handoff has two parts:
- Route to the right agent. Give the first agent an output variable — for example
handoff— and use its description to tell the agent which value to set. Branch on that value with a Switch node so each case leads to the agent that handles it. - Carry the context over. A receiving agent knows nothing about what was already said. Either reference a call summary output from the first agent in its system prompt (
$vars.voiceAgent1.output.call_summary), or add a Get Conversation Context node on the branch and reference the transcript instead. See Call transcript.
Handing a call off to a person is not supported. There is no live call transfer.
Call transcript
To read a transcript after a call, open the debug execution trace or the Orchestrator job traces. See Observability.
To use the transcript inside the Flow:
- Add a Get Conversation Context node.
- Pass in
$vars.<incomingOrOutgoingCallNodeId>.output.callContext.conversationId. For example,<incomingOrOutgoingCallNodeId>can becreateOutgoingCall1. - Reference the transcript as
$vars.<getConversationContextNodeId>.output.conversationContext.messages. For example,getConversationContextNodeIdcan begetConversationContext1.

常见问题
The agent talks normally but never runs a tool. The Orchestrator folder has no unattended or default robot with a serverless machine assigned, so every tool call comes back as an error and the agent stays conversational. Add a robot to the folder, then call again. See Orchestrator folder requirements.
The call ends before the conversation is finished, but there are no errors. The agent ended its own session mid-conversation, and the Flow moved on to End call. That is likely a prompting issue where the voice agent thought it finished helping the caller and decided to end the session.
The agent stalls or produces static reading digit strings. With Gemini Live at Temperature 0, long digit strings can stall or sound distorted. Raise Temperature slightly. If the issue persists, try the other model.
The agent fails to attach with a tool schema error. The Gemini model accepts a narrow schema subset. Flatten the tool's input schema, or wrap the tool in an API workflow with a flat input schema and use the workflow as the tool instead.
The call connects, nobody speaks, and it drops after about 25 seconds. A call that never attaches an agent is ended after about 25 seconds of dead air. Bind Call context to the callContext from the Incoming Call trigger or the Create Outgoing Call node.
